Ed Sheeran And Ruby Rose To Host EMAs

by Music-News.com on October 2, 2015

in News

Ed Sheeran and Ruby Rose will host the MTV EMAs in October (15).

The Photograph singer and the Orange is the New Black actress will team up to present the network’s European Music Awards in Milan, Italy.

The pair announced the news on Twitter on Wednesday (30Sep15).

‘So excited to be hosting the MTV EMAS In Milan with Mr @edsheeran!!!’ Ruby wrote. ‘See you there!!’

Ed and Ruby then shared a picture of themselves promoting the upcoming ceremony.

Redhead Ed could well have a busy night as he is also nominated for the Best Male and Best Live Act awards at the event.

The occasion is also likely to see Ed present an award to best friend Taylor Swift, who is up for an incredible nine gongs including Best Song for Bad Blood, Best Pop, Best Female and Best Live Act.

Ruby could also be presenting an award to a friend as her pal Justin Bieber, who she previously called her ‘brother’ thanks to their similar hairstyles, is also up for various awards such as Best Pop, Best Male and Best Collaboration for Where Are U Now with Diplo and Skrillex.

Both Ed and Ruby have a difficult act to follow, as the 2014 ceremony, which was hosted by Nicki Minaj, was “most widely distributed show in MTV EMA history’ after getting a 17% increase in ratings.

Prior to presenting the awards, Nicki admitted she was nervous but optimistic that she would do well in the role.

‘Oh my God, everything I do I’m remembered,’ Nicki told MTV News. ‘Are you kidding me? You know damn well they are going to remember Nicki Minaj hosting the show.’

Ed has enjoyed huge success this year after playing three sold-out nights at London’s Wembley Stadium in July. His latest release x was nominated for Album of the Year at the Grammy Awards in February, but he lost out on the prize to Beck who won for their record Morning Phase.

Meanwhile, Ruby was launched into the spotlight thanks to her role as Stella Carlin in prison-based drama Orange is the New Black.
